Stamped Concrete Sealing in Kitsap County, WA

Stamped concrete sealing services involve applying a protective coating to stamped concrete surfaces to enhance their appearance and durability. This process is commonly used on driveways, patios, walkways, and pool decks to preserve the intricate patterns and colors while providing resistance against stains, moisture, and wear. Homeowners often request this service to maintain the aesthetic appeal of decorative concrete features and extend their lifespan, especially in outdoor areas exposed to the elements.

Before requesting stamped concrete sealing, property owners typically want to understand the condition of the existing surface, including whether it has any cracks or damage that need attention beforehand. It is also important to consider the type of sealer used, as different finishes can provide varying levels of gloss, slip resistance, and protection. Proper surface preparation, such as cleaning and allowing the concrete to dry thoroughly, is essential for optimal results. Contacting a professional for guidance can help ensure the sealer choice and application process align with the specific needs of the project.

Project Types

Common Stamped Concrete Sealing Jobs

Patio surfaces - sealing enhances durability and prevents surface damage from weather.

Walkways and paths - sealing protects against stains and reduces surface wear over time.

Driveways - sealing helps resist oil, grease, and other common stains while extending lifespan.

Pool decks - sealing provides a protective barrier against water penetration and surface deterioration.

Steps and stairs - sealing maintains safety by preventing surface cracks and slipping hazards.

Decorative concrete - sealing preserves color and pattern details while adding a polished finish.

FAQ

Stamped Concrete Sealing Questions

What is stamped concrete sealing? It is a protective treatment applied to stamped concrete surfaces to enhance durability and appearance.

Why is sealing stamped concrete important? Sealing helps prevent staining, water damage, and surface wear, extending the life of the decorative surface.

How often should stamped concrete be sealed? Typically, sealing is recommended every 2 to 3 years to maintain its look and protection.

What types of projects benefit from stamped concrete sealing? Driveways, patios, walkways, and pool decks are common areas where sealing improves longevity and appearance.
